Nikhil Kamath and the full circle of his MBA controversy (inframe: Nikhil Kamath)
Nikhil Kamath shows up at Columbia Business School in New York for some India Conference.
He was then put on the spot by a MBA student who brought up his earlier criticism of MBA degrees. “A few months ago, you said if you are 25 and getting your MBA, you must be some kind of idiot,” she said, pointing out that many in the room were business (MBA) students and questions him (politely) why he chose to attend such an event if he sees no value in business education.
Nikhil responded “300 grand for your MBA course. So this room, if it has 500 people here, you have spent $90 million to be in this room. I hope knowing the rich kids of India of tomorrow has some value to me in the future. Hence, I’m here.”
Well..his math wasn’t mathing but the audience was forgiving ;)
